Transaction d3885666dc9b64ec59e3ccdb29b847170a5e42b8e0d355130a4d01d12958f19c

block
45220462cc18c2e8f190905fe921752f762af4751abf207116b2f4eefe1a6b2f

1 Input

2 Outputs